Pular para o conteúdo

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Responder tópico
  • Denunciar
  • Indicar

1.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Enviado em 29/12/2023 - 18:29h

Boa tarde amigo VOL

Ajuda com script, preciso capturar apenas a hora. segue:

# Comando
snmpwalk -v2c -c public 192.168.0.60 HOST-RESOURCES-MIB::hrSystemDate

# Resultado
H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0

# Resultado Esperado tudo depois da virgula e antes do ponto
21:25:40
Vlw abraços

Responder tópico

2. Re: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Melhor resposta

Enviado em 29/12/2023 - 18:40h


echo H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0 | cut -d ' ' -f4 | cut -d ',' -f2

3. Re: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Enviado em 29/12/2023 - 19:15h


leandropscardua escreveu:


echo H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0 | cut -d ' ' -f4 | cut -d ',' -f2
Boa noite leandropscardua

Ainda esta pegando o .0

22:14:17.0

4. Re: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Enviado em 29/12/2023 - 19:25h


leandropscardua escreveu:


echo H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0 | cut -d ' ' -f4 | cut -d ',' -f2
Opa consegui junto com o que vc ja colocou

Busca:
snmpwalk -v2c -c public 192.168.0.60 HOST-RESOURCES-MIB::hrSystemDate | cut -d ',' -f2 |  cut -d '.' -f1 
Resultado
22:24:14 
Vale obrigado

5. Re: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Enviado em 29/12/2023 - 21:04h


asparion escreveu:

Boa tarde amigo VOL

Ajuda com script, preciso capturar apenas a hora. segue:

# Comando
snmpwalk -v2c -c public 192.168.0.60 HOST-RESOURCES-MIB::hrSystemDate

# Resultado
H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0

# Resultado Esperado tudo depois da virgula e antes do ponto
21:25:40


Vlw abraços
Asparion, boa noite.
Seguem + opções:
string="H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0"
awk -F "[.,]" '{print $3}' <<< "$string"
#regex para 'casar' hora:minuto:segundo
grep -Eo '([0-9]{2}:){2}[0-9]{2}' <<< "$string"
______________________________________________________________________
Att.: Marcelo Oliver
______________________________________________________________________

6. Re: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Enviado em 30/12/2023 - 12:40h


asparion escreveu:


leandropscardua escreveu:


echo H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0 | cut -d ' ' -f4 | cut -d ',' -f2
Opa consegui junto com o que vc ja colocou

Busca:
snmpwalk -v2c -c public 192.168.0.60 HOST-RESOURCES-MIB::hrSystemDate | cut -d ',' -f2 |  cut -d '.' -f1 
Resultado
22:24:14 
Vale obrigado

Legal!!!

7. Re: Uso do PRINT e CUT para cortar texto [RESOLVIDO]

Enviado em 04/01/2024 - 01:18h


leandropscardua escreveu:


asparion escreveu:


leandropscardua escreveu:


echo HOST-RESOURCES-MIB::hrSystemDate.0 = STRING: 2023-12-29,21:25:40.0 | cut -d ' ' -f4 | cut -d ',' -f2
Opa consegui junto com o que vc ja colocou

Busca:
snmpwalk -v2c -c public 192.168.0.60 HOST-RESOURCES-MIB::hrSystemDate | cut -d ',' -f2 |  cut -d '.' -f1 
Resultado
22:24:14 
Vale obrigado

Legal!!!

Anotem ai:
--esse ano eu vou aprender essa bruxaria que vcs fazem com shell! Magia da ostra.


https://nerdki.blogspot.com/ acessa ai, é grátis
Não gostou? O ícone da casinha é serventia do site!

Responder tópico

Responder tópico

Entre na sua conta para responder.

Fazer login para responder